National Strategy for Protecting Minors from Internet Addiction

Title in original language:

Εθνική Στρατηγική για την Προστασία των Ανηλίκων από τον Εθισμό στο Διαδίκτυο

Description:

The National Strategy for Protecting Minors from Internet Addiction is Greece’s comprehensive policy framework aimed at safeguarding children and adolescents from excessive and harmful use of digital technologies. It outlines coordinated actions across schools, families, health services, and digital platforms to prevent problematic online behaviour, strengthen digital literacy, and support early detection of addiction risks. The strategy introduces structured prevention programmes, awareness campaigns, training for educators and parents, and specialised support services for minors who show signs of dependency. Overall, it provides a unified national plan to promote healthy, balanced, and safe digital habits for young people.
